Property Details for 1/29 Lisburn St, East Brisbane

1/29 Lisburn St, East Brisbane is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om Townhouse with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2007.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in January 2026. There are other 3 bedroom Townhouse sold in East Brisbane in the last 12 months.

About East Brisbane 4169

The size of East Brisbane is approximately 2.0 square kilometres. There are 10 parks, covering nearly 8.6% of the total area. The population of East Brisbane in 2016 was 5934 people. By 2021 the population was 6186 showing a population growth of 4.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in East Brisbane is 20-29 years. Households in East Brisbane are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in East Brisbane work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 42.00% of the homes in East Brisbane were owner-occupied compared with 40.70% in 2016.

East Brisbane has 3,872 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in East Brisbane have seen a 44.70%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 107.54% increase. As at 31 July 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in East Brisbane is $1,670,617 while the median value for Units is $918,832.
  • Houses have a median rent of $850 while Units have a median rent of $650.
